メールアカウントをセットアップする
ウェブサイトの準備が完了したら、メールアカウントの作成を開始できます。たとえば、社内の全ユーザ用にメールアカウントを作成します。メールボックスの数やサイズは、契約したホスティングプランに応じて制限されます。
